摘 要:选取40日龄塞北乌骨鸡450只,分为5组,每组90只。每组设置3个重复,每个重复30只。各试验组日粮蛋白分别为低蛋白Ⅰ组(15.5%)、低蛋白Ⅱ组(16.0%)、中蛋白Ⅲ组(16.5%)、高蛋白Ⅳ组(17.0%)和高蛋白Ⅴ组(20.7%)。结果显示:中蛋白组的腺胃、肌胃和十二指肠重显著高于其他组(P<0.05),空肠重显著高于低蛋白组和高蛋白组(P<0.05),回肠重显著低于低蛋白组(P<0.05)。中蛋白组的大肠杆菌(回肠)的数量显著低于其他各组(P<0.05),高蛋白组显著高于低蛋白组(P<0.05),而乳酸杆菌的数量为中蛋白组最多,显著高于其他各组(P<0.05)。日粮蛋白水平对消化道pH值的影响为中蛋白组的效果最好;Ⅲ组的腺胃pH值最低,显著低于Ⅰ、Ⅱ、Ⅳ、Ⅴ组,分别为29.21%、23.60%、23.37%和26.52%(P<0.05)。日粮蛋白水平对塞北乌骨鸡的抗氧化功能具有显著的增强趋势,Ⅴ组的血清T-SOD含量显著高于Ⅰ、Ⅱ、Ⅲ组(P<0.05);Ⅲ组比Ⅰ、Ⅱ组显著高35.33%和32.47%(P<0.05)。胸腺指数:中蛋白组最高,分别比低蛋白组和高蛋白Ⅴ组显著高1.65%、11.42%、27.2%(P<0.05),与高蛋白Ⅳ组差异不显著(P>0.05);法氏囊指数:Ⅲ组分别比其他各组显著高5.14%、3.02%、8.16%、9.67%(P<0.05),低蛋白组和高蛋白Ⅳ组差异不显著(P>0.05);脾脏指数:高蛋白Ⅳ组最高,与中蛋白组差异不显著(P>0.05),分别比Ⅰ、Ⅱ、Ⅴ组高14.04%、10.17%、8.33%(P<0.05),低蛋白Ⅱ组和高蛋白V组差异不显著(P>0.05)。新城疫抗体滴度:中蛋白组最高,分别比低蛋白组和高蛋白组高10.52%、7.93%、2.90%、3.66%(P<0.05),高蛋白Ⅳ组和Ⅴ组差异不显著(P>0.05)。由此可知,中蛋白日粮在塞北乌骨鸡的肠道内环境、抗氧化能力和免疫功能方面为较理想的添加剂量。This experiment was designed to study the effects of different protein levels on intestinal environment and antioxidant capacity of Saibei chicken, the 450 Saibei chicken (40-day-old) were randomly divided into five treatments with three replicates per treatment.
